Rock music is uniquely American, emerging in the late 1940s and 1950s, with the influence of African-American blues, jazz, boogie woogie, and gospel, mixed with predominantly white country and Western swing music. This hybrid genre helped define a generation, breaking down color barriers in the South by merging African musical traditions with European instrumentation. The popularization of rock music coincided with the African-American Civil Rights Movement, which sought to end racial segregation and discrimination in the South. The sudden interest of white teens in black “race music” provoked a backlash among traditionalists and Americans found themselves in the middle of a “culture war.” The counterculture youth of the 1950s and 1960s rejected many of the mainstream cultural standards of their parents’ generation, especially in regards to race. &#13;
&#13;
During the First and Second Great Migration of the 20th century, African Americans and whites began living in closer proximity to one another, more so than ever before, resulting in both races emulating the other’s style in fashion, art, and music. Rock music influenced the language, attitudes, ideas, and trends of a generation. The genre continued to evolve, incorporating new elements with each subsequent decade. During the 1960s, the subgenres of folk rock, jazz rock, country rock, blues rock, psychedelic rock, glam rock, and progressive rock emerged. Musicians in the 1970s and 1980s created punk rock, Southern rock, heavy metal, new wave, and alternative rock. By the 1990s, artist continued to expand the genre by creating rap rock, reggae rock, grunge, and indie rock.&#13;
&#13;
Florida has been at the heart of rock music and the “culture war” since the 1950s. The recording industry was actively making rock records in Tampa during the 1960s and in Miami during the 1970s. Gram Parsons, a native of Winter Haven, is credited as the father of the country rock movement of the late 1960s, and Southern rock emerged from Jacksonville during the 1970s and 1980s, with bands such as the Allman Brothers Band, Lynyrd Skynyrd, the Outlaws, and Molly Hatchet. These contributions played an integral part in the history of rock music.&#13;

                <text>One of Central Florida's most unique and talented drummers/percussionists, Enmanuel Chacin, shares his thoughts on what he considers to be the blueprint of life: music. Chacin, who is blind, grew up in Caracas, Venezuela, where he claims the culture is driven by drums and percussion.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;WUCF-TV is a Public Broadcasting Service (PBS) television station serving the Central Florida television market. The station, operated by the University of Central Florida, is the region's sole PBS member station, reaching an estimated population of 4.6 million people in its aerial viewing area. Arts and culture take center stage in WUCF-TV's weekly local series: "WUCF Artisodes." Each episode airs Thursdays at 8 p.m., featuring a local artist or initiative, as well as stories on the arts from across the country. Developed in partnership with 28 PBS stations nationwide, this series is part of WUCF-TV's mission to give everyone a front-row seat to the arts. This Artisodes Short originally aired as part of "WUCF Artisodes #161: We've Got the Beat" on February 12, 2015.</text>

                <text>A section of the &lt;em&gt;Congressional Record&lt;/em&gt; of the 1976 Republican Party platform, continued from a previous page. This section contains the platform on unemployment insurance, senior citizens, veterans, and urban development. For veterans, he platform references several goals, including the maintenance and improvement of educational benefits for veterans and the Veterans Administration hospital system.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;Represemtatove Lou Frey, Jr. (1934-2019) notably took on these projects in his Central Florida district, although not all of his efforts passed through Congress. One of these efforts was the repeated introduction of bills to the U.S. House of Representatives that would establish a VA hospital in Brevard County. Rep. Frey served in the House from 1969 to 1979.</text>

                <text>VETERANS&#13;
The nation must never forget its appreciation and obligation to those who have served in the armed forces.  &#13;
Because they bear the heaviest burdens of war, we owe special honor and compensation to disabled veterans and survivors of the war dead.&#13;
We are firmly committed to maintaining and improving our Veterans Administration hospital system.&#13;
Younger veterans, especially those who served in the Vietnam conflict, deserve education, job and housing loan benefits equivalent to those of World War II and the Korean conflict.  Because of our deep and continuing concern for those still listed as Prisoners of War or Missing in Action in Vietnam, the Foreign Policy section of this Republican Platform calls for top priority actions. &#13;
And we must continue to provide for our veterans at their death a final resting place for their remains in a national cemetery and the costs of transportation thereto.</text>

                <text>One page of a newsletter published by the organization of Disabled American Veterans (DAV) containing an article about an award given to Representative Louis Frey, Jr. (1934-2019), who served in the U.S. House of Representatives from 1969 to 1979. He was on several committees during his time in office, including the Select Committee on Narcotics Abuse and Control and the Science and Technology Committee. He was also the chairman of the Young Republicans of Florida.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t; This award was given for Congressman Frey's legislative efforts in the House of Representatives to advocate for veterans' issues. Some of these issues included World War I veterans' compensation, veterans' education benefits, and pensions. Additionally, Rep. Frey focused his efforts on advancing Central Florida's medical facilities for veterans by introducing several bills into Congress during the 1970s that would have called for the creation of a Veterans' Administration hospital in Brevard County.</text>

                <text>One page from the &lt;em&gt;Florida From the House...To Your Home&lt;/em&gt; newsletter mailed to citizens of the 9th Congressional District of Florida, represented by Representative Louis Frey, Jr. (1934-2019), who served in the U.S. House of Representatives from 1969 to 1979. He was on several committees during his time in office, including the Select Committee on Narcotics Abuse and Control and the Science and Technology Committee. He was also the chairman of the Young Republicans of Florida.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t; The first article cites updates related to legislation on veteran's affairs. According to the article, Rep. Frey introduced legislation and testified before the House Veterans' Affairs Committee to "exclude [S]ocial [S]ecurity and other retirement benefits when determining the amount of pension due [to] a veteran." Other legislation that Rep. Frey supported included a repeal of the earnings limitation for Social Security recipients, equal treatment for widows and widowers under Social Security, the elimination of the five-month waiting period for the receipt of Social Security Disability Insurance (SSDI) benefits, and pensions for World War I veterans and their widows. &l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t; The second article discusses renovations need for the Orlando Navy Hospital. Rep. Frey reports that Congress had approved funding for the construction of a new hospital in Central Florida. Some of the Veterans' Administration (VA) medical facilities in Central Florida were old and outdated by the 1970s. Rep. Frey and others wanted to replace them with more modern facilities in order to better serve the district's veteran population. The initial goal was to obtain a VA hospital for Brevard County, and Rep. Frey introduced legislation that would have this result. Although the legislation did not pass through Congress, the spotlight on the issue of veterans' medical care helped to encourage other advances. One example of this was Congress' funding of a new Navy hospital in Orlando, which was a much-needed replacement for the old facility. &l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t; The third article focuses on the illegal narcotics trade in the United States. According to the article, Frey reintroduced the Drug Pushers Elimination Act, which called for mandatory sentences for drug dealers and insured that "they are tried quickly without being let out of bail."</text>

for the $10 social security raise; my veterans pension has now been cut $15.” It happens too often: social security goes up thereby increasing income, therefore veterans pensions are cut and you end up with less money than before. This just doesn’t make sense to give with one hand while taking with the other. To correct the problem I’ve introduced legislation and testified before the House Veterans Affairs Committee to exclude social security and other retirement benefits when determining the amount of pension due a veteran. The Committee has taken short-range action to correct the problem this year, but it has failed to take any positive action to deal with the situation on a long-range basis. In addition, I’ve joined with many of my colleagues in asking the House Ways and Means Committee to make a thorough study of the problem and come up with a solution to solve it once and for all. Let’s hope we make some progress. &#13;
&#13;
Some of the other legislation affecting veterans and seniors that I’ve been pushing for includes:&#13;
A repeal of the earnings limitation for social security recipients. If my bill is passed, there would be no loss of earned benefits even if you earn more than $2,400 a year, the current limit. &#13;
Equal treatment for widows and widowers, husbands and wives under social security. Times have changed and more and more women are now working. Under this proposal the 30 million plus working women would receive the same protection for their dependents as working men do now. &#13;
The elimination of the 5-month waiting period for social security disability benefits. Under present law, a disabled individual cannot receive any benefits--retroactive or otherwise--for the first 5 months of his disability. Meanwhile he is unable to work, and this means that quite often, there’s no money coming in when it is needed the most. I think we can revise the system to prove true disability without having to force people to suffer through the 5-month waiting period. &#13;
Pensions for World War I veterans and their widows, regardless of outside income. A married veteran or widow with dependents would receive $150 per month whereas a single veteran or widow without dependents would be entitled to $135 a month. &#13;
&#13;
Orlando Navy Hospital--Anyone who has ever been to the Orlando Navy Hospital knows first-hand how desperately a replacement is needed. The 56 separate, World War II type buildings are obsolete, there is no smooth patient flow, and adequate up-to-date facilities are sadly lacking. Long hours in inadequate and overcrowded waiting rooms are common. Patients’ medical needs, as well as the working requirements for the staff, have been too long ignored and neglected. &#13;
Therefore, I’m especially pleased to report that the Congress has approved the first funds for the Navy to build a new hospital. $2.9 million has been included in this year’s budget for the project; the hospital proper is scheduled for construction in fiscal ‘77. After years of working on this project, it’s good to see it finally out of the reserve stage and onto the active list. &#13;
&#13;
Drug Pushers--The problem of drugs is still a tough one in this country. And, feeding the problem are the pushers--especially non-addict pushers who are underworld businessmen making a great deal of profit from the habits of others. I’ve just re-introduced my Drug Pushers Elimination Act which calls for these individuals and insurers they are tried quickly without being let out on bail. A recent survey revealed that in 422 cases, over three-fourths had bail set at less than $10,000; in 20% of these cases it cost the defendant nothing to obtain release. And--this is the tragic part--the non-addict pusher out on easy bail is back in business immediately, introducing more and more young people to drugs. We need tougher laws; we need them enforced. We hope this bill is the one that brings this about. &#13;
